Responsibilities

  • Manage the day-to-day administration of the company’s 401(k) plan, ensuring compliance with IRS, ERISA, and DOL regulations.
  • Conduct regular plan audits, nondiscrimination testing, and ensure accurate reporting and timely filings (e.g., Form 5500).
  • Collaborate with the 401(k) provider, payroll, Workday and HR teams to resolve issues, manage contributions, and oversee loans and distributions.
  • Monitor and manage eligibility, enrollment processes, and employer match contributions.
  • Serve as the primary point of contact for Associates and vendors regarding 401(k) questions and escalations.
  • Manages vendor relationships, identifies program or process modifications, and implements improvements.
  • Identify potential compliance risks and implement proactive solutions.
  • Lead the preparation and response to audits, both internal and external.
  • Stay updated on relevant laws, regulations, and industry trends related to retirement plans and ensure the plan remains compliant.
  • Analyze benefits data to identify trends, optimize plan design, and recommend improvements.
  • Ensure the accuracy and integrity of benefits data by meticulously reviewing and reconciling data from different sources, resolving discrepancies as needed.
  • Prepare and present detailed reports on plan utilization, Associate participation, and financial performance metrics.
  • Provide insights into cost-effectiveness and benchmarking of 401(k) offerings against industry standards.
  • Utilize advanced Excel skills to collect, analyze, and interpret benefits data, identifying trends, patterns, and insights that contribute to the optimization of benefits offerings.
  • Represent the benefits department on the data stewardship council.
  • Support strategic initiatives related to retirement benefits, including plan design enhancements and participant engagement strategies.
  • Develop educational materials and presentations to promote understanding and participation in the 401(k) plan.
  • Partner with HR, payroll, and vendors to streamline processes and improve Associate experience.
  • Create comprehensive reports and presentations using PowerPoint to communicate benefits-related information to various stakeholders, including senior management and associates.
  • Manage and administer the company's associates’ benefits programs, including health insurance, financial plans, wellness initiatives, and other related programs.
